在本课程“北风网项目培训PLSQL编程之BBS实战项目第五讲”中,我们将深入探讨Oracle数据库系统中的核心编程语言——PL/SQL。PL/SQL是Oracle为数据库管理员和开发人员设计的一种过程化语言,它将SQL语句集成在编程环境中,使得数据库操作更加高效、灵活。 PL/SQL由三个主要部分组成:声明部分(Declarations)、执行部分(Execution)和异常处理部分(Exception Handling)。在声明部分,我们可以定义变量、游标、常量等;执行部分包含PL/SQL的控制结构,如循环、条件判断等,用于执行实际的操作;异常处理部分则用于捕获和处理运行时可能出现的错误。 课程将结合实际的BBS(Bulletin Board System,公告板系统)项目,帮助学习者理解如何在企业开发中运用PL/SQL。BBS系统通常包括用户注册、登录、发帖、回帖等功能,这些功能的实现都需要PL/SQL的支持。 我们将学习如何创建存储过程和函数。存储过程是一组预先编译好的SQL语句,可以接受参数并返回结果。它们提高了代码复用性,降低了网络通信成本。而函数则类似于数学函数,接收输入参数并返回一个值,可以嵌入到SQL查询中使用。 触发器(Triggers)也是PL/SQL的重要组成部分,它可以在特定的数据库事件(如INSERT、UPDATE、DELETE)发生时自动执行。在BBS项目中,触发器可能用于在用户发表新帖子或回复时,自动更新相关统计信息,如用户积分、帖子数量等。 此外,游标(Cursors)在处理多行数据时非常有用。通过游标,我们可以逐行处理查询结果,这对于迭代处理或条件判断十分方便。在BBS系统中,可能会用游标来遍历用户的所有帖子,进行统计分析或更新操作。 PL/SQL还提供了异常处理机制,允许我们优雅地处理程序运行时可能遇到的问题。通过预定义或自定义异常,我们可以捕获错误,避免程序崩溃,并提供有用的错误信息。 在BBS实战项目中,学员将亲手编写PL/SQL代码,实现用户管理、论坛板块管理、帖子发布和回复等功能。这将涉及到表的创建、索引优化、事务控制以及与其他编程语言(如Java、PHP)的接口调用等知识。 通过这第五讲的学习,你不仅会掌握PL/SQL的基本语法和操作,还将了解到如何在实际项目中运用这些技能,提高数据库应用的效率和质量。这将为你在数据库开发和管理领域打下坚实的基础,助你在IT职业生涯中更进一步。
- 1
- yuefei2002742013-01-06不错,正在学习PL/SQL,对初学者有用
- sis00012013-08-03很好的资源,正是我要找的
- shengrongchun2013-11-30不错不错哦。还有其他的吗
- 粉丝: 0
- 资源: 10
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助